Re: Tracing a knock from the front
Well I supported the car on the chassis rails on both sides with stands and lengths of wood and used a crow bar and a long length of bar to test every joint and still can't find any play.... I've since used it for a few hundred miles and the rattles are really bad, so it's a total mystery where they are coming from. I think I will change the drop links to start with and see how that goes, since everything else looks harder and more expensive to change!!!

Re: Tracing a knock from the front
Simon - check that all of the high pressure lines are secure in the engine bay - there is one that loops around next to the nsf side of the radiator and has a habit of knocking on the chassis rail under the air cleaner. Steve

Re: Tracing a knock from the front
This might be of interest regarding drop links... For what it's worth I've previously changed them even when I couldn't detect any play by hand, and the clonking has stopped.

Re: Tracing a knock from the front
Well I changed the drop links for a nice matched pair from GSF and all rattles have gone....... I couldn't get a jack under the rear plate without damage to the silsncer so used a small winch looped around the tow bar and a pair of mole grips on the end of the plate and that's solved that rattle as well....
